Effect of terminal group sterics and dendron packing on chirality transfer from the central core of a dendrimer.

Abstract

[structure: see text] The conformational properties of intramolecularly hydrogen-bonded dendrimers constructed from (S)-1,1'-bi-2-naphthol as a chiral central core are described. Circular dichroism studies revealed that chirality transfer to the periphery occurs only when sterically demanding terminal esters are employed and when packing interactions are present.
